🔧 Maintenance
Service Intervals
Engine Oil Change:
Every 3,000 km or 12 months, or more frequently under severe use (refer to manual for exact intervals).
Air Filter Cleaning:
Inspect every 1,000 km, clean as needed. Specific interval for wet/dry cleaning depends on conditions (refer to manual).
Spark Plug Check:
Check/replace every 6,000 km or 12 months (refer to manual).
Valve Clearance Adjustment:
Every 6,000 km (refer to manual).
Fluid Specifications
Brake Fluid Type:
DOT 3 or DOT 4 (refer to manual for specific recommendation)
Coolant Type:
Permanent antifreeze coolant (ethylene glycol-based) with corrosion inhibitor (refer to manual for mix ratio, typically 50/50 water/antifreeze).
Known Issues
Common Wear Items:
CV boots, brake pads, wheel bearings, starter motor brushes, drive belts (CVT). Consistent maintenance is key to mitigating these.
Carburetor Tuning:
Carburetors can be sensitive to altitude and fuel quality; proper tuning as per the manual is essential for optimal performance and fuel economy.
Ultramatic Cvs Maintenance:
Regular inspection and cleaning of the CVT drive and driven clutches are vital for belt longevity and proper operation.
